Grants and Contributions:
Title:
Hiring an IT Specialist to assist in Commercialization Efforts-Advancing Market Penetration Capacity through AI-Enabled Sales and Marketing Integration
Agreement Number:
1040444
Agreement Value:
$30,000.00
Agreement Date:
Mar 16, 2026 - Feb 24, 2027
Description:
Hire a recent graduate to help develop tools for marketing and sales and to build a strong pipeline of procurement opportunities for the firm.
Organization:
National Research Council Canada
Expected Results:
The purpose of IRAP’s Youth Employment Program is to assist in increasing the supply of highly qualified people, promoting the benefits of advanced studies, demonstrating federal leadership by investing in the skills required to meet the needs of the knowledge economy and facilitating the transition of highly skilled young people to a rapidly changing labour market.
